🅰️ A is for Asset

Crypto is a digital asset — meaning it's money you can’t touch, but you can send, receive, and invest online. The first-ever crypto was Bitcoin (BTC), launched in 2009 by the mysterious Satoshi Nakamoto. Today, there are thousands, like Ethereum (ETH), Solana (SOL), and more.



🅱️ B is for Blockchain

Think of blockchain like a public notebook. Every time crypto is sent or received, it writes that transaction in permanent ink. No one can erase or fake it. This tech makes crypto secure, transparent, and trustworthy. 🔐



🅲️ C is for Crypto Wallet

A wallet stores your crypto safely — just like your real wallet holds cash. There are:




🧊 Cold Wallets (offline, safest)




🔥 Hot Wallets (online, easier to use)




You need a wallet to buy, sell, or store your crypto. 🪙

⚠️ Things to Remember:


📉 Prices go up and down — never invest more than you can afford to lose.




🧠 Learn before you earn. Don’t follow hype.




🔒 Keep your wallet secure — no one can help if you lose your keys.
